    Choosing the Right Windows for Your Ottawa Home

    With so many window options available, it can be overwhelming to decide which ones are right for your Ottawa Home Cold Spot Detection for a Cozy and Energy-Efficient Home”>Ottawa home. Here are some key considerations to keep in mind:

  • Energy efficiency: Look for windows with low U-factors and high R-values to ensure they can withstand Ottawa’s cold climate.
  • Insulation: Consider triple pane windows or those with advanced insulation materials to minimize heat transfer.
  • Durability: Choose windows made from high-quality materials that can withstand Ottawa’s harsh winters and potential snow and ice buildup.
  • Maintenance: Consider low-maintenance options like vinyl or fiberglass windows to reduce upkeep and repair costs.
  • Some popular window options for Ottawa homeowners include:

  • Triple pane windows for enhanced energy efficiency
  • Double pane windows for a balance between cost and performance
  • Casement windows for improved ventilation and air tightness
  • Awning windows for increased natural light and views
